HSU Baseball Falls to Mississippi College 10-7

 

April 10, 2019



ARKADELPHIA, Ark. — Henderson State got out to an early lead on Tuesday night at home, but Mississippi College scored eight unanswered runs in the third, fourth and fifth, and defeated the Reddies 10-7 in the midweek clash at Clyde Berry Field.

An RBI single from Caleb Carr in the opening frame put the Reddies (19-17) in front quickly, and after MC tied things up in the second, HSU struck again, courtesy of a two RBI shot from Brandon Pollock, to take a 3-1 advantage.
